Sorry, I didn't really read your original post and thought you were asking what watch to buy him to bring TO basic training, but we can still keep it in budget and send him to basic with a nice watch AND once he graduates get him something a lil' dressy.
I'd get the aforementioned AE-1500WH black band/regular face combo to send him there, and then pick up an Orient Bambino for a blues/dress watch. They're affordable, great looking, and are generally looked at as (arguably) one of the best first dress style watches someone can pick up. I have the model pictured but with the "pearl" face and blue indicators, I think the white would go better personally but the pearl faced version is awesome looking as well.

After a couple days lamenting over dive watches, I think they're not my cup of tea, even though there are some fantastic options in the sub-300 category.
That being said, I'm looking for a simple, large (42mm+) automatic watch with a reliable movement and roman numerals (or no markings) to last me ~5 years at least. My current watch, a Fossil ME3099 died after close to 2 years. I figured I should get a watch with a more reliable movement now. I recently purchased an Orient Bambino 2nd Gen Ver 2 but will be returning it since it looks kind of small and awkward on my 7.5 inch wrist. I found a Seiko Presage SRPC79J1 that looks fantastic but there aren't any Amazon Prime option available for me to buy, and return it in case I don't like it (which is why I'm turning to this thread here).
So basically, I'm searching for recommendations for an everyday dressy-type of watch to rock with a Nato strap.
